Understanding Flame Retardant Clear film

Flame retardant clear film is a specialized material designed to enhance safety in various manufacturing environments. Its primary function is to prevent the spread of flames and reduce the risk of fire-related incidents. This film is often made from polymers treated with fire-retardant chemicals, which inhibit combustion and help maintain structural integrity when exposed to high temperatures.

Applications in Manufacturing Safety

Flame retardant clear film finds numerous applications across different manufacturing sectors. In industries where heat-producing machinery is prevalent, such as automotive or electronics, this film serves as an essential barrier against potential fire sources. It can be used to cover sensitive equipment, protecting it from flames while also providing a clear view for operators.

Additionally, the film can be employed in packaging materials for hazardous products. By using flame retardant clear film for packaging, manufacturers can ensure that products are not only safe for transportation but also less likely to ignite during storage. This enhances overall safety protocols, reducing the risk of accidents and promoting a culture of safety within the workplace.

Benefits Beyond Fire Resistance

The advantages of flame retardant clear film extend beyond just fire safety. One notable benefit is durability; these films are designed to withstand harsh conditions commonly found in manufacturing environments. This resilience contributes to longer-lasting protective solutions, reducing the need for frequent replacements and thereby lowering operational costs.

Moreover, the use of flame retardant clear film can also improve compliance with safety regulations. Many industries are subject to strict fire safety standards, and utilizing this type of film can help companies adhere to these regulations more effectively.
